Проблема со SCSI BT-958 при переходе с 2.4 на 2.6

2007-09-24 Пенетрантность Alexandr Bravo
Добрый день.

Имеется довольно старая машинка со сказевым контроллером BusLogic BT-958
и двумя сказевыми дисками.

Под ядром 2.4.22 все хорошо:
...
kernel: SCSI subsystem driver Revision: 1.00
сkti0 kernel: PCI: Found IRQ 11 for device 00:0e.0
scsi: * BusLogic SCSI Driver Version 2.1.15 of 17 August 1998 *
scsi: Copyright 1995-1998 by Leonard N. Zubkoff <[EMAIL PROTECTED]>
scsi0: Configuring BusLogic Model BT-958 PCI Wide Ultra SCSI Host Adapter
scsi0:   Firmware Version: 5.07B, I/O Address: 0xE400, IRQ Channel: 11/Level
scsi0:   PCI Bus: 0, Device: 14, Address: 0xEC101000, Host Adapter SCSI
ID: 7
scsi0:   Parity Checking: Enabled, Extended Translation: Enabled
scsi0:   Synchronous Negotiation: UUU#, Wide Negotiation:
NYY#
scsi0:   Disconnect/Reconnect: Enabled, Tagged Queuing: Enabled
scsi0:   Scatter/Gather Limit: 128 of 8192 segments, Mailboxes: 211
scsi0:   Driver Queue Depth: 211, Host Adapter Queue Depth: 192
scsi0:   Tagged Queue Depth: Automatic, Untagged Queue Depth: 3
scsi0:   Error Recovery Strategy: Default, SCSI Bus Reset: Enabled
scsi0:   SCSI Bus Termination: High Enabled, SCAM: Disabled
scsi0: *** BusLogic BT-958 Initialized Successfully ***
scsi0 : BusLogic BT-958
   Vendor: IBM   Model: DDRS-39130D   Rev: DC1B
   Type:   Direct-Access  ANSI SCSI revision: 02

   Vendor: PLEXTOR   Model: CD-R   PX-W124TS  Rev: 1.04
   Type:   CD-ROM ANSI SCSI revision: 02

   Vendor: IBM   Model: DDYS-T18350N  Rev: S93E
   Type:   Direct-Access  ANSI SCSI revision: 03

scsi0: Target 0: Queue Depth 28, Wide Synchronous at 40.0 MB/sec, offset 15
scsi0: Target 4: Queue Depth 3, Synchronous at 10.0 MB/sec, offset 8
scsi0: Target 6: Queue Depth 28, Wide Synchronous at40.0 MB/sec, offset 15
Attached scsi disk sda at scsi0, channel 0, id 0, lun 0
Attached scsi disk sdb at scsi0, channel 0, id 6, lun 0
SCSI device sda: 1785 512-byte hdwr sectors (9139  MB)
  sda: sda1 sda2
SCSI device sdb: 35843670 512-byte hdwr sectors (18352 MB)
  sdb: sdb1 sdb2 sdb3 sdb4 < sdb5 sdb6 >


А теперь 2.6.18-5
...
SCSI subsystem initialized
...
PCI: Found IRQ 11 for device 00:0e.0
scsi: * BusLogic SCSI Driver Version 2.1.16 of 18  July 2002 *
scsi: Copyright 1995-1998 by Leonard N. Zubkoff <[EMAIL PROTECTED]>
scsi0: Configuring BusLogic Model BT-958 PCI Wide Ultra SCSI Host Adapter
scsi0:   Firmware Version: 5.07B, I/O Address: 0xE400, IRQ Channel: 11/Level
scsi0:   PCI Bus: 0, Device: 14, Address: 0xEC101000, Host Adapter SCSI
ID: 7
scsi0:   Parity Checking: Enabled, Extended Translation: Enabled
scsi0:   Synchronous Negotiation: UUU#, Wide Negotiation:
NYY#
scsi0:   Disconnect/Reconnect: Enabled, Tagged Queuing: Enabled
scsi0:   Scatter/Gather Limit: 128 of 8192 segments, Mailboxes: 211
scsi0:   Driver Queue Depth: 211, Host Adapter Queue Depth: 192
scsi0:   Tagged Queue Depth: Automatic, Untagged Queue Depth: 3
scsi0:   Error Recovery Strategy: Default, SCSI Bus Reset: Enabled
scsi0:   SCSI Bus Termination: High Enabled, SCAM: Disabled
scsi0: *** BusLogic BT-958 Initialized Successfully ***
scsi0 : BusLogic BT-958
 Vendor: IBM   Model: DDRS-39130D   Rev: DC1B
 Type:   Direct-Access  ANSI SCSI revision: 02

 Vendor: PLEXTOR   Model: CD-R   PX-W124TS  Rev: 1.04
 Type:   CD-ROM ANSI SCSI revision: 02

 Vendor: IBM   Model: DDYS-T18350N  Rev: S93E
 Type:   Direct-Access  ANSI SCSI revision: 03

SCSI device sda: 1785 512-byte hdwr sectors (9139 MB)
sda: Write Protect is off
SCSI device sda: drive cache: write back
  sda: sda1 sda2
sd 0:0:0:0: Attached scsi disk sda
SCSI device sdb: 35843670 512-byte hdwr sectors (18352 MB)
sdb: Write Protect is off
SCSI device sdb: drive cache: write back

(И вот тут начинается)

scsi0: *** BusLogic BT-958 Initialized Successfully ***
sd 0:0:0:0: scsi: Device offlined - not ready after error recovery
sd 0:0:6:0: scsi: Device offlined - not ready after error recovery
sdb: Write Protect is off
sd: 0:0:6:0: rejecting I/O to offline device
sdb: assuming drive cache: write through
  sdb:<3>sd 0:0:6:0: rejecting I/O  to offline device
Buffer I/O error on device sdb, logical block 0
Buffer I/O error on device sdb, logical block 1
Buffer I/O error on device sdb, logical block 2
Buffer I/O error on device sdb, logical block 3
 unable to read partition table
sd 0:0:0:0: Attached scsi disk sdb
Done.

Ну а дальше, поскольку / на sdb1 - кранты.

Запуск под 2.4.22 fdisk /dev/sdb не показывает никаких проблем.
Partition table показывается правильно, ошибок не вижу.

Вижу разницу в версиях драйвера, с 2.6.18 идет 2.1.16, а в 2.4.22 была
2.1.15. Неужели в этом дело?

Никто на такие грабли не попадал? Почему с новым драйвером, а может по
другой причине, при присоединении sdb заново инициализируется
сказевый контроллер, после чего он отказывается читать sdb?
Физ

Re: Проблема со SCSI

2003-05-16 Пенетрантность Viktor Vislobokov

Evgeny wrote:

 Как я уже писал понятно, что проблема в железе, но непонятно
кому бить морду - контроллеру или винту.


Дешевле всего шлейфу :-) Переходников 68->50 там нигде не
болтается, они могут отходить.


или 80->68:)
у меня проблема была похожая иммено в шлейфе


  Шлейф вчера поменял. Недельки через 2 (если раньше проблемы
не начнуться) посмотрим

Виктор



Re: Проблема со SCSI

2003-05-16 Пенетрантность Evgeny
16 Май 2003 15:16, Oleg Gritsinevich написал:
> On Fri, May 16, 2003 at 08:41:09AM +0600, Viktor Vislobokov wrote:
> > >>Хмм. а dmesg ничего не говорит?
> > >
> > >Уже посмотрел - действительно FAT error :(, буду лечить. Но вопрос
> > > Виктора Вислобокова остается в силе.
> >
> >   У меня вообще в логах тишина. На консоль валятся сообщения об
> > ошибках SCSI, но после перезагрузки все ОК какое-то время (от
> > суток до 2-х недель).
> >   Как я уже писал понятно, что проблема в железе, но непонятно
> > кому бить морду - контроллеру или винту.
>
>   Дешевле всего шлейфу :-) Переходников 68->50 там нигде не
> болтается, они могут отходить.
или 80->68:)
у меня проблема была похожая иммено в шлейфе
-- 
Юркин Евгений



Re: Проблема со SCSI

2003-05-16 Пенетрантность Oleg Gritsinevich
On Fri, May 16, 2003 at 08:41:09AM +0600, Viktor Vislobokov wrote:
> >>Хмм. а dmesg ничего не говорит?
> >
> >
> >Уже посмотрел - действительно FAT error :(, буду лечить. Но вопрос Виктора 
> >Вислобокова остается в силе.
> 
>   У меня вообще в логах тишина. На консоль валятся сообщения об
> ошибках SCSI, но после перезагрузки все ОК какое-то время (от
> суток до 2-х недель).
>   Как я уже писал понятно, что проблема в железе, но непонятно
> кому бить морду - контроллеру или винту.
Дешевле всего шлейфу :-) Переходников 68->50 там нигде не
болтается, они могут отходить.

-- 
With best regards, Oleg Gritsinevich



Re: Проблема со SCSI

2003-05-16 Пенетрантность Yuri Nefedov
On Fri, 16 May 2003, Viktor Vislobokov wrote:

> >>Хмм. а dmesg ничего не говорит?
> >
> >
> > Уже посмотрел - действительно FAT error :(, буду лечить. Но вопрос Виктора 
> > Вислобокова остается в силе.
>
>У меня вообще в логах тишина. На консоль валятся сообщения об
> ошибках SCSI, но после перезагрузки все ОК какое-то время (от
> суток до 2-х недель).
>Как я уже писал понятно, что проблема в железе, но непонятно
> кому бить морду - контроллеру или винту.
>
> С уважением, Виктор
>
>
>
 Если диск в отдельном корпусе со своим блоком питания, -
 еще и на блок питания можно грешить...

 Удачи.
 Юра.



Re: Проблема со SCSI (FAT)

2003-05-16 Пенетрантность Sergey
В Птн, 16.05.2003, в 04:12, Vladimir N.Velychko пишет:
> On 16 May 2003 03:40:37 +0600 Sergey <[EMAIL PROTECTED]> wrote:
> 
> > Хмм. я как-то пытался создать раздел FAT32 fdisk-ом, он не дает создать его 
> > более 2Gb, может проблемма к.-то образом связана с размером раздела? Может 
> > проблемма в механике винта (из моего опыта, этим страдают IBM)?
> > И всвязи с этим вопрос: можно ли создать таковой? (т.е. >2Gb, например
> > на 20Gb винте 20Gb раздел)? Если да, от каким образом?
> Загрузиться с флопика в DOS?
Неинтересно так :-( Хочется из Linux-а (и удаленно :-))
> 
> -- 
>  jabber: [EMAIL PROTECTED]
>  VEL-RIPE
-- 
-
echo '16i[q]sa[ln0=aln100%Pln100/snlbx]sb20293A2058554E494Csnlbxq'|dc

Best Regardsmailto:[EMAIL PROTECTED]
Mokeev Sergey   http://sux.csu.ac.ru/
ICQ UIN:168860082




Re: Проблема со SCSI

2003-05-15 Пенетрантность Viktor Vislobokov

Хмм. а dmesg ничего не говорит?



Уже посмотрел - действительно FAT error :(, буду лечить. Но вопрос Виктора 
Вислобокова остается в силе.


  У меня вообще в логах тишина. На консоль валятся сообщения об
ошибках SCSI, но после перезагрузки все ОК какое-то время (от
суток до 2-х недель).
  Как я уже писал понятно, что проблема в железе, но непонятно
кому бить морду - контроллеру или винту.

С уважением, Виктор




Re: Проблема со SCSI (FAT)

2003-05-15 Пенетрантность Vladimir N.Velychko
On 16 May 2003 03:40:37 +0600 Sergey <[EMAIL PROTECTED]> wrote:

> Хмм. я как-то пытался создать раздел FAT32 fdisk-ом, он не дает создать его 
> более 2Gb, может проблемма к.-то образом связана с размером раздела? Может 
> проблемма в механике винта (из моего опыта, этим страдают IBM)?
> И всвязи с этим вопрос: можно ли создать таковой? (т.е. >2Gb, например
> на 20Gb винте 20Gb раздел)? Если да, от каким образом?
Загрузиться с флопика в DOS?

-- 
 jabber: [EMAIL PROTECTED]
 VEL-RIPE



Re: Проблема со SCSI

2003-05-15 Пенетрантность Sergey
В Чтв, 15.05.2003, в 18:37, Vladislav Nikitin написал:
> От 15 May 2003 15:44:18 +0600
> Sergey <[EMAIL PROTECTED]> писал:
> 
> > В Чтв, 15.05.2003, в 14:23, Vladislav Nikitin пишет:
> > > От Thu, 15 May 2003 08:59:59 +0600
> > > "Viktor Vislobokov" <[EMAIL PROTECTED]> писал:
> > > 
> > > > Привет всем!
> > > > 
> > > >Вопрос может быть не совсем в тему, но может кто уже
> > > > наступал на эти грабли.
> > > > 
> > > >На машине с Debian Linux, периодически файловые системы,
> > > > расположенные на SCSI диске переходят в R/O (в /etc/fstab
> > > > впрочем так и стоит errors=remount-ro)
> > > >Непонятно чем это вызвано. Можно перемонтироваться
> > > > mount / -o rw,remount и продолжить работу до следующего
> > > > R/O.
> > > Хотелось бы присоедениться к вопросу, у меня похожая проблема, винт 
> > > совсем не SCSI, но при интенсивной работе с FAT-разделами тот же R/O и 
> > > такой же выход из положения. Причем не нашел никакой закономерности. 
> > 
> > Хмм. а dmesg ничего не говорит?
> 
> Уже посмотрел - действительно FAT error :(, буду лечить. Но вопрос Виктора 
> Вислобокова остается в силе.
Хмм. я как-то пытался создать раздел FAT32 fdisk-ом, он не дает создать его 
более 2Gb, может проблемма к.-то образом связана с размером раздела? Может 
проблемма в механике винта (из моего опыта, этим страдают IBM)?
И всвязи с этим вопрос: можно ли создать таковой? (т.е. >2Gb, например
на 20Gb винте 20Gb раздел)? Если да, от каким образом?
> -- 
> С уважением Владислав
-- 
-
echo '16i[q]sa[ln0=aln100%Pln100/snlbx]sb20293A2058554E494Csnlbxq'|dc
Regards mailto:[EMAIL PROTECTED]
Mokeev Sergey   ICQ UIN:168860082



Re: Проблема со SCSI

2003-05-15 Пенетрантность Vladislav Nikitin
От 15 May 2003 15:44:18 +0600
Sergey <[EMAIL PROTECTED]> писал:

> В Чтв, 15.05.2003, в 14:23, Vladislav Nikitin пишет:
> > От Thu, 15 May 2003 08:59:59 +0600
> > "Viktor Vislobokov" <[EMAIL PROTECTED]> писал:
> > 
> > > Привет всем!
> > > 
> > >Вопрос может быть не совсем в тему, но может кто уже
> > > наступал на эти грабли.
> > > 
> > >На машине с Debian Linux, периодически файловые системы,
> > > расположенные на SCSI диске переходят в R/O (в /etc/fstab
> > > впрочем так и стоит errors=remount-ro)
> > >Непонятно чем это вызвано. Можно перемонтироваться
> > > mount / -o rw,remount и продолжить работу до следующего
> > > R/O.
> > Хотелось бы присоедениться к вопросу, у меня похожая проблема, винт совсем 
> > не SCSI, но при интенсивной работе с FAT-разделами тот же R/O и такой же 
> > выход из положения. Причем не нашел никакой закономерности. 
> 
> Хмм. а dmesg ничего не говорит?

Уже посмотрел - действительно FAT error :(, буду лечить. Но вопрос Виктора 
Вислобокова остается в силе.

-- 
С уважением Владислав



Re: Проблема со SCSI

2003-05-15 Пенетрантность Sergey
В Чтв, 15.05.2003, в 14:23, Vladislav Nikitin пишет:
> От Thu, 15 May 2003 08:59:59 +0600
> "Viktor Vislobokov" <[EMAIL PROTECTED]> писал:
> 
> > Привет всем!
> > 
> >Вопрос может быть не совсем в тему, но может кто уже
> > наступал на эти грабли.
> > 
> >На машине с Debian Linux, периодически файловые системы,
> > расположенные на SCSI диске переходят в R/O (в /etc/fstab
> > впрочем так и стоит errors=remount-ro)
> >Непонятно чем это вызвано. Можно перемонтироваться
> > mount / -o rw,remount и продолжить работу до следующего
> > R/O.
> Хотелось бы присоедениться к вопросу, у меня похожая проблема, винт совсем не 
> SCSI, но при интенсивной работе с FAT-разделами тот же R/O и такой же выход 
> из положения. Причем не нашел никакой закономерности. 

Хмм. а dmesg ничего не говорит?
> -- 
> С уважением Владислав
> 



Re: Проблема со SCSI

2003-05-15 Пенетрантность Vladislav Nikitin
От Thu, 15 May 2003 08:59:59 +0600
"Viktor Vislobokov" <[EMAIL PROTECTED]> писал:

> Привет всем!
> 
>Вопрос может быть не совсем в тему, но может кто уже
> наступал на эти грабли.
> 
>На машине с Debian Linux, периодически файловые системы,
> расположенные на SCSI диске переходят в R/O (в /etc/fstab
> впрочем так и стоит errors=remount-ro)
>Непонятно чем это вызвано. Можно перемонтироваться
> mount / -o rw,remount и продолжить работу до следующего
> R/O.
Хотелось бы присоедениться к вопросу, у меня похожая проблема, винт совсем не 
SCSI, но при интенсивной работе с FAT-разделами тот же R/O и такой же выход из 
положения. Причем не нашел никакой закономерности. 

-- 
С уважением Владислав



Re: Проблема со SCSI

2003-05-14 Пенетрантность Evgeny
15 Май 2003 09:59, Viktor Vislobokov написал:
> Привет всем!
>
>Вопрос может быть не совсем в тему, но может кто уже
> наступал на эти грабли.
>
>В общем если кто знает диск это или контроллер -
> откликнитесь
>
Привет
что то подсказывает мне что надо шлейф посмотреть а не диск и контролер
Удачи
> Виктор

-- 
Юркин Евгений



Проблема со SCSI

2003-05-14 Пенетрантность Viktor Vislobokov

Привет всем!

  Вопрос может быть не совсем в тему, но может кто уже
наступал на эти грабли.

  На машине с Debian Linux, периодически файловые системы,
расположенные на SCSI диске переходят в R/O (в /etc/fstab
впрочем так и стоит errors=remount-ro)
  Непонятно чем это вызвано. Можно перемонтироваться
mount / -o rw,remount и продолжить работу до следующего
R/O.
  Если перезагрузить компьютер без выключения - при
загрузки ругань на SCSI диск. Если компьютер выключить
и затем включить и загрузится - ругани нет и пару дней
все живет без проблем.

  Понятно, что железо виновато, но хотелось бы понять
какое - SCSI диск или SCSI контроллер. Дело в том, что
такие же проблемы были недавно на еще одном SCSI диске
на этой же машине. Его сняли и через 2 недели теперь
уже второй SCSI диск ведет себя аналогично.

  В общем если кто знает диск это или контроллер -
откликнитесь

Виктор